2011-05-05 61 views
2

我的戰爭需要訪問abc.jar。而abc.jar依賴於xyz.jar。在JBoss 4.3中,我能夠將abc.jar和xyz.jar放入我的服務器庫中。但在5.1中,我得到一個未找到異常的類,表示abc.jar找不到xyz.jar。是否有一些新的戰爭配置,我錯過了,以確保abc.jar可以找到xyz.jar?JBoss 5.1:依賴於服務器庫中的jar

回答

0

通常,這種部署是使用EAR文件完成的,在MANIFEST.MF中有一個類路徑條目。如果兩個JAR都在WEB-INF/lib中,並且它們的MANIFEST.MF配置正確,我相信WAR也可以工作。將這兩個jar放在lib中可能以前都有效,但它從來不適合這種情況。您的部署應僅以部署檔案的形式進入部署目錄。